Goats are intelligent, active animals that thrive in environments designed for their unique needs. A poorly constructed shelter can lead to hypothermia, heatstroke, injuries from sharp corners, or even predation—costly outcomes that impact both animal welfare and your farming success.

1. Predator-Proof Construction with Smart Materials

Gone are the days when goats were protected only by basic wood fencing. The latest safe shelter designs integrate predator-resistant features:
- Steel mesh fencing (12–14 gauge) buried at least 12 inches deep and angled outward to deter climbing and burrowing.
- Reinforced doorways reinforced with anti-jaw bars and soft-release latches to prevent entrapment, yet stay secure.
- Roof and foundation treatments using treated metal sheeting and sealed concrete to eliminate entry points.
These upgrades drastically reduce risks from coyotes, snakes, and larger mammals—keeping goats safe around the clock.
2. Weather-Extreme Protection Without Compromising Airflow

Extreme heat or freezing temperatures can be deadly for goats. Secret shelter upgrades prioritize both climate control and animal comfort:
- Ventilated sloped roofs with strategically placed automatic vents adjust airflow, reducing humidity and ammonia buildup.
- Insulated walls using foam boards or natural materials like straw bale liners maintain stable temperatures.
- Raised floors with gravel or sand drain prevent mud during storms and reduce footrot risk.
These designs balance protection and breathability, reducing stress and illness.
